4. Zapier — Best AI Automation Tool for Small Business

Best for: Automating repetitive tasks between apps
Price: Free tier available, paid from $19.99/month

Zapier isn’t new, but its AI features in 2026 have made it dramatically more powerful for small businesses. It connects over 6,000 apps and lets you build automations that run entirely on autopilot.

For example, you can set up a Zap that automatically adds every new customer to your email list, sends them a welcome email, creates a task in your project manager, and logs the sale in a spreadsheet — all without you touching a single button.

Best use cases for small business:

  • Automating customer onboarding
  • Syncing data between apps automatically
  • Sending automated follow-up emails
  • Creating automatic social media posts from blog content

How to Choose the Right AI Tools for Your Business

With so many great options, the key is to start small and be strategic. Here’s a simple framework:

  1. Identify your biggest time drain — What task eats most of your week?
  2. Pick one tool to solve it — Don’t try to implement five tools at once
  3. Use it daily for 30 days — Give it enough time to become a habit
  4. Measure the time saved — If it’s not saving you at least 2 hours a week, try something else
  5. Add the next tool — Once the first is a habit, layer in the next one

Most small business owners find that starting with an AI writing assistant (Claude or Jasper) and an automation tool (Zapier) gives them the biggest immediate return on investment.
